AMWA Award

Central Arizona Project recently was awarded the Association of Metropolitan Water Agencies’ 2020 Platinum Award for Utility Excellence for its exceptional operation and performance. The award recognizes outstanding achievement in implementing nationally recognized Attributes of Effective Utility Management, including product quality, customer satisfaction, employee and leadership development, operational optimization, financial viability, community sustainability, operational resiliency, infrastructure stability, stakeholder understanding and support and water resource adequacy.

AMWA awarded nine Sustainable Water Utility Management Awards this year, including two repeat winners. CAP previously was honored by AMWA with the 2016 Gold Award for Exceptional Utility Performance.

The Association of Metropolitan Water Agencies is an organization of the largest publicly owned drinking water suppliers in the United States.
